Comprehending ADHD in Adults
ADHD is characterized by signs of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ity. In grownups, these signs may manifest differently than in kids. Adult ADHD can cause troubles in different areas of life, including work, relationships, and day-to-day duties. Numerous grownups with ADHD may not have been diagnosed in childhood, frequently causing misconceptions and challenges throughout their lives.
Signs of Adult ADHD
The symptoms of adult ADHD can differ extensively, but the following table outlines some of the common symptoms related to the condition:
Symptoms Description
Inattention Trouble focusing, organizing jobs, and following through on jobs.
Impulsivity Performing without believing, interrupting others, and trouble waiting for one's turn.
Hyperactivity Uneasyness, fidgeting, and a failure to relax or engage in calm activities.
Psychological Dysregulation Problem handling emotions, causing state of mind swings and aggravation.
Poor Time Management Persistent lateness, procrastination, and problem conference deadlines.
